在智能助手领域,传统Chatbot往往被视为单一模型的对话接口,而新型自部署AI助手Clawdbot通过Gateway架构重新定义了人机交互范式。这种设计不仅解决了消息碎片化问题,更构建起支持多模型协同的智能中枢系统,为企业级应用提供了全新的技术路径。
一、消息优先的交互范式革新
传统智能助手通常需要用户切换至独立应用或网页界面,这种割裂的交互方式导致消息流分散在不同平台。Clawdbot采用嵌入式消息接口设计,将AI助手直接集成到主流通讯工具的消息列表中,用户无需安装额外客户端即可完成全流程交互。
技术实现层面,这种设计需要解决三个核心问题:
- 协议适配层:通过开发中间件兼容不同通讯平台的API规范,例如将企业微信、钉钉等平台的消息事件统一转换为标准JSON格式
- 异步处理机制:采用消息队列架构应对高并发场景,典型配置为Kafka集群+Flink流处理引擎,确保峰值QPS达到万级时仍保持毫秒级响应
- 上下文持久化:使用Redis集群存储对话状态,结合TTL机制自动清理过期会话,单节点可支持10万+并发连接
这种设计带来的用户体验提升显著:某金融企业的测试数据显示,采用嵌入式接口后,用户使用AI助手的频率提升370%,任务完成率提高62%。
二、Gateway架构的技术突破
传统Chatbot本质上是模型服务的前端包装,而Gateway架构将其升级为智能中枢系统。该架构包含四个核心模块:
-
协议转换网关
class ProtocolAdapter:def __init__(self):self.handlers = {'wechat': WeChatHandler(),'slack': SlackHandler(),# 其他平台适配器}def process(self, raw_msg):platform = detect_platform(raw_msg)return self.handlers[platform].normalize(raw_msg)
通过动态适配器模式,系统可快速扩展支持新通讯平台,某物流企业的实践表明,新增平台适配的开发周期从2周缩短至3天。
-
模型路由引擎
采用基于强化学习的路由算法,根据对话上下文动态选择最优模型:if 用户问题包含专业术语:调用领域大模型elif 对话轮次 > 3:启用长上下文模型else:使用轻量化基础模型
测试数据显示,这种动态路由机制使回答准确率提升28%,同时降低35%的推理成本。
-
上下文管理中枢
构建三级缓存体系:
- 短期记忆:内存数据库存储当前会话状态
- 中期记忆:时序数据库记录最近100轮对话
- 长期记忆:向量数据库存储用户画像和历史交互
这种设计使系统能够处理跨天数的复杂对话,在医疗咨询场景中成功支持长达14天的持续问诊。
- 安全合规层
通过以下机制确保企业数据安全:
- 传输加密:采用国密SM4算法
- 存储脱敏:自动识别并替换敏感信息
- 审计日志:完整记录所有交互事件
某银行部署后通过等保三级认证,数据泄露风险降低90%。
三、企业级部署最佳实践
构建生产级Gateway系统需要关注五个关键环节:
-
高可用架构设计
采用多可用区部署方案,前端通过负载均衡器分发请求,后端服务实例部署在三个物理隔离的数据中心。某电商平台在双11期间实现99.99%的可用性,单日处理消息量超过2亿条。 -
弹性扩展机制
基于Kubernetes的自动扩缩容策略,根据CPU利用率和消息队列长度动态调整Pod数量。典型配置为:
- 基础副本数:3
- 扩容阈值:CPU>70%持续5分钟
- 缩容延迟:30分钟无请求
- 监控告警体系
构建包含40+监控指标的观测系统,重点指标包括:
- 消息处理延迟(P99<500ms)
- 模型调用成功率(>99.5%)
- 系统资源利用率(CPU<60%)
通过Prometheus+Grafana实现可视化监控,设置三级告警阈值。
-
持续优化流程
建立数据飞轮机制:
收集用户反馈 → 标注优质样本 → 模型微调 → A/B测试 → 全量发布
某教育机构通过该流程,使智能助手的课程推荐转化率提升41%。 -
灾备恢复方案
实施跨区域数据同步,RPO<30秒,RTO<5分钟。定期进行故障演练,验证以下场景:
- 区域性网络中断
- 核心服务实例崩溃
- 存储系统故障
四、技术演进方向
当前Gateway架构正在向三个方向演进:
- 多模态交互:集成语音、图像等非文本输入通道
- 自主进化能力:通过强化学习实现策略自动优化
- 边缘计算部署:在本地网络环境部署轻量化网关
某汽车制造商已试点将Gateway部署在车载终端,实现离线状态下的基础交互功能,响应延迟降低至200ms以内。
这种架构创新不仅重塑了人机交互方式,更为企业构建自主可控的AI能力提供了技术基石。随着大模型技术的持续演进,Gateway架构将成为智能助手领域的标准配置,推动AI应用从单点功能向系统化解决方案跃迁。开发者通过掌握这种架构设计思想,能够构建出更具扩展性和适应性的智能系统,在数字化转型浪潮中占据先机。